MANILA, Philippines - Malacañang criticized Vice President Sara Duterte for joking about giving "free advice" to the Marcos administration on how to solve the country’s flood problem.
Palace rejects Sara's offer of 'free advice' on flood solutions, says to give it to 'Mayor Baste' instead
In a text message, Palace Press Officer Claire Castro said the vice president should give her advice to her brother, acting Davao City Mayor Sebastian Duterte, if she has the solutions as a result of her frequent trips abroad.
"The vice president doesn't want to give free advice for the country?! If she has learned a solution to the country's flooding problem through her various travels, she should give her free advice to acting Mayor Baste of Davao City," Castro said in Filipino., This news data comes from:http://ycyzqzxyh.com
"Let's wait and see whether it's effective and if their city will no longer experience flooding," she added.
